Free Vibration Analysis of the Axial-Loaded Timoshenko Multiple-Step Beam Carrying Multiple Elastic-Supported Rigid Bars

Özet

In this paper, the natural frequencies of the axial-loaded Timoshenko multiple-step beam carrying multiple elastic-supported rigid bars are calculated. At first the coefficient matrices for the elastic-supported rigid bars. the step change in cross-section, left-end support and right-end support of the multiple-step beam are derived. Next, the numerical assembly technique is used to establish the overall coefficient matrix for the whole vibrating system. Finally, equating the overall coefficient matrix to zero one determines the natural frequencies of the system. The natural frequencies of the beams by using secant method for the different values of axial force arc presented in tables.
